时间戳服务:HECO基于以太虚拟机,block.timestamp可用但存在矿工操控窗口,建议结合链下可信时间戳或去中心化预言机作二次确认以提高事件可验证性。代币公告:TP钱包的代币展示依赖合约验证与白名单机制,需公开元数据索引更新频率与审计结果来降低钓鱼与假币风险。

防重放:EIP-155链ID与签名在防止跨链重放上是基础,跨链桥应增加来源证明与链上回溯检测,钱包需在签名前校验chainId与合约地址匹配。交易撤销:区块确认后不可逆,常见撤销策略为替代同nonce交易(加价替换)。在样本测试中,提高20%–50% gasPrice可显著提升替换被矿工采纳的概率,但结果受网络拥堵与节点池策略影响较大。

合约开发:推荐使用可升级代理模式、最小权限原则、详尽事件日志与重放检测接口。结合静态分析、模糊测试与现场模仿攻击能覆盖大部分边界场景。
专家观点:把控风险胜过追求功能短平快,透明化、可测量的安全流程能提高用户信任。分析过程包括:1)采集HECO主网和mempool样本;2)构造替代交易并并行发送多档gas梯度;3)记录替换成功率与确认延迟;4)静态与动态安全检测合约;5)汇总指标并形成改进清单。结论明确:在HECO上以TP钱包为端的操作,应将链上不变性与链下可验证服务结合,以数据驱动安全策略,兼顾用户体验与可审计性。
评论
小晨
实用且不夸张的建议,重放防护说得明白。
HackerX
关于替代交易的实测数据可以再细化,很有参考价值。
链观者
喜欢最后的数据驱动结论,落地性强。
CryptoLee
时间戳那段提醒了我一个潜在漏洞,值得采纳。
数据控007
方法步骤清晰,复现成本低,方便工程落地。
安研小组
建议加入更多合约防护范式的代码示例。